Boat Lift FAQs

What is a boat lift?

A boat lift is a mechanical device used to raise and lower a boat out of the water for storage, maintenance, or protection from damage.

Why should I use a boat lift?

It helps prevent hull damage, algae buildup, and corrosion by keeping your boat out of the water when not in use.

What types of boat lifts are available?

Common types include vertical lifts, cantilever lifts, hydraulic lifts, and floating lifts.

How much weight can a boat lift support?

Boat lifts come in a variety of weight capacities, from 1,000 lbs for jet skis up to 40,000+ lbs for large yachts.

How much does a boat lift cost?

Boat lifts range from $2,000 to $20,000+, depending on size, lift type, and installation.

Does a boat lift require maintenance?

Yes, regular maintenance includes greasing pulleys, checking cables, and inspecting for corrosion or wear.

Can I install a boat lift myself?

Some smaller lifts are DIY-friendly, but most installations require a professional, especially for electrical or hydraulic systems.

Can boat lifts be used in saltwater?

Yes, but saltwater lifts should be made from corrosion-resistant materials like aluminum and stainless steel.
